My hamster eyes started to buldge out this afternoon and is really bad. Her eye looks like she got knocked out, I got scared when I saw her. I would show you a picture if I could it's that bad. I love her a lot but my parents don't really care for her and don't want to spend money. Is there anything I can do at home to help her?

I am concerned that Donut has either an eye infection, has had some type of trauma to his eye, or has what is called a retrobulbar abscess (a pocket of infection behind the eye). At home you can try flushing the eye with some eyewash or saline solution. It is also important to make sure Donut is still eating. Unfortunately there's not much else you can do at home. Just monitor him closely to look for any changes. The best thing to do would be to have him to your vet to be checked out as soon as you can. I hope this helps.
